In simple terms, lumber refers to wood that has been treated and shaped for purposes in construction or production. It comes in many forms, ranging from raw logs to finished planks. The way lumber is processed, the species of wood, and its overall quality affect how it will be used. While there are countless species of trees from which lumber can be derived, common types include softwoods like pine, fir, and spruce, and hardwoods like oak, maple, and cherry. Softwoods, sourced from coniferous trees, are generally lighter, easier to handle, and more affordable than hardwoods. These woods are commonly used for structural tasks such as framing and siding in buildings. Additionally, softwood lumber is frequently used in manufacturing furniture, cabinets, and paper goods. Though softer than hardwood, softwood maintains the necessary strength and resilience for most projects. Hardwoods are obtained from trees that lose their leaves seasonally, known as deciduous trees. Hardwoods have a higher density and greater strength, making them highly resistant to wear and tear. Hardwood is commonly chosen for applications like flooring, furniture, and cabinetry. The fine, detailed grain structure and natural beauty of hardwoods make them highly sought after for tasks requiring a high-end finish. Lumber is equally important in making furniture and cabinetry. Hardwoods are often chosen for their smooth grain patterns and visual appeal, which are perfect for creating high-end furniture. Durable hardwoods like oak and maple are often selected for making furniture and cabinetry because of their enduring beauty and strength.
